Mold growth after water damage poses vital health and structural risks to homes and companies. When water infiltrates constructing supplies, it creates a perfect surroundings for mold spores to thrive. Mold can begin to develop within 24 to forty eight hours after the initial water publicity if the situations are appropriate.


Identifying the source of moisture is crucial for efficient remediation. Common sources embrace leaks from roofs, plumbing failures, and flooding. Once the water source is addressed, the affected areas must be dried totally and promptly. Failure to take action will lead to further issues and exacerbate mold development.

Humidity levels should be monitored diligently. A relative humidity above 60% can encourage mold proliferation. Using dehumidifiers and guaranteeing good air flow might help maintain acceptable indoor humidity ranges. It's essential to regularly check areas vulnerable to water damage, like basements and loos, as they are often extra susceptible to extra moisture.


In addition to structural damage, mold can have severe well being implications. Individuals with respiratory circumstances, allergy symptoms, or weakened immune methods might expertise intense reactions. Symptoms like coughing, sneezing, and skin irritation could arise. Prolonged exposure can result in more severe well being points, together with continual respiratory diseases.


Preventive measures are important in sustaining a mold-free surroundings after water damage. Regular house upkeep and inspection can establish potential vulnerabilities. Sealing leaks, guaranteeing proper drainage, and putting in vapor limitations in basements are proactive strategies to mitigate risks.

When cleansing up after water damage, the affected materials have to be assessed. Porous supplies such as drywall and carpeting might have to be discarded if contaminated. Non-porous surfaces may be handled with applicable cleansing options, but thorough drying stays a precedence.


Professional intervention may be necessary for in depth mold progress. Certified mold remediation specialists have the tools and expertise to securely take away mold and restore affected areas. They will make use of methods that ensure the air quality is monitored and improved throughout the remediation process.


In some instances, householders could attempt to deal with mold elimination on their very own. While this can be feasible for small areas of mold, it is important to observe security protocols. Personal protecting equipment, together with gloves, masks, and goggles, should always be worn. Additionally, the area should be isolated to stop mold spores from spreading to unaffected elements of the home.


The financial implications of mold progress cannot be underestimated. Repairing water damage and remediating mold can become expensive, often requiring professional services. Homeowners may find that if these points usually are not addressed promptly, the prices will escalate, leading to extra intensive damage and repairs.

Keeping a close watch on areas in danger for water damage is an ongoing duty. Seasonal changes can exacerbate the potential for leaks and moisture accumulation. Regularly checking gutters, downspouts, and drainage techniques can prevent water from accumulating near the muse of the home, diminishing risks of water intrusion.


Understanding that mold spores are ubiquitous is essential. They exist in each indoor and outdoor environments. However, when moisture is current, they become more prone to colonize and proliferate indoors. This is why well timed action is important after any incident of water damage.
